I am very happy to present the fourth title in my series of Grammaticus Free Library ebooks, designed primarily for English language learners (levels C1/C2), and all lovers of good literature.

This one contains a short story by Nathaniel Hawthorne, ‘The Minister’s Black Veil’. First published in 1832, it’s in many ways typical of Hawthorne’s oeuvre: it’s a bit dark, unsettling and psychologically intriguing.
